Art fire insurance is a specialized type of insurance that specifically covers works of art in the event of a fire. This type of insurance provides protection against the loss or damage of valuable art pieces due to fire, smoke, and other related perils. In addition to protecting against the loss of art due to fire, Assicurazione arte incendio can also cover damage caused by smoke, soot, and other related perils. Smoke damage can be particularly detrimental to art pieces, as it can seep into the delicate surfaces of paintings and objects, causing irreversible harm. With proper insurance coverage, the costs of restoration and repairs can be covered, ensuring that damaged artworks can be salvaged and restored to their former glory.
Furthermore, art fire insurance can also cover the costs of temporary storage and transportation of artworks in the aftermath of a fire. In the event that a collection needs to be moved to a safer location for restoration or safekeeping, insurance coverage can help cover the expenses involved in such measures. This can be particularly important for galleries and museums with extensive collections that need to be carefully managed and protected in the wake of a fire.
Another key aspect of Assicurazione Arte Incendio is the valuation of art pieces for insurance purposes. When obtaining art fire insurance, it is important to accurately assess the value of each artwork in the collection to ensure proper coverage. This may involve working with appraisers and insurance brokers who specialize in valuing art objects and determining the appropriate coverage limits for each piece. Failure to accurately value artworks can result in underinsurance, leaving collectors and galleries vulnerable to financial losses in the event of a fire.
